Por que minhas etiquetas no nível da pilha não estão se propagando para recursos na minha pilha do CloudFormation?

Data da última atualização: 18/04/2022

Minhas etiquetas no nível da pilha não estão se propagando para recursos na minha pilha do AWS CloudFormation.

Breve descrição

A propagação de etiquetas no nível da pilha para recursos pode variar de acordo com o recurso. O CloudFormation oferece suporte à propagação de etiquetas no nível da pilha somente para recursos com a propriedade Tags. Para obter uma lista dos recursos da AWS e seus tipos de propriedade, consulte Referência de tipos de recursos e propriedades da AWS.

Os exemplos a seguir demonstram a diferença na propagação de etiquetas no nível da pilha entre um recurso que oferece suporte à propriedade Tags e um que não oferece.

Resolução

Recurso que oferece suporte à propriedade Tags

O recurso AWS::S3::Bucket oferece suporte à propriedade Tags.

Crie uma pilha com o recurso AWS::S3::Bucket e especifique etiquetas no nível da pilha.

Depois que a pilha é criada, o recurso de bucket do S3 tem as etiquetas de nível de pilha propagadas com o prefixo aws:.

Recurso que não oferece suporte à propriedade Tags

Embora a API PutRule permita que você especifique etiquetas, o recurso AWS::Events::Rule não é compatível com a propriedade Tags.

Crie uma pilha com o recurso AWS::Events::Rule e especifique etiquetas no nível da pilha.

Depois que a pilha é criada, o recurso Regra de eventos não tem as etiquetas propagadas no nível da pilha.

Pesquise ou crie um problema por meio do GitHub

Se uma etiqueta no nível da pilha não estiver se propagando para um recurso compatível com a propriedade Tags, verifique cloudformation-coverage-roadmap no site do GitHub para ver se é um problema conhecido. Se não for enviado como um problema, escolha New issue (Novo problema) para criar um.


Este artigo ajudou?


Precisa de ajuda com faturamento ou suporte técnico?